Membership 


UCISA is a registered charity and does not aim to make profits, setting fees only at a level sufficient to carry out its business.

Certain events, such as conferences, carry an additional charge. Membership fees are reviewed annually at the Annual General Meeting, along with the budget and business plan. There are three membership categories:

Full membership

 
This category is for universities, colleges and other educational institutions. Full members:

  • Have priority booking at all events and training courses
  • Pay lower members’ rates at events and training courses
  • Have access to most protected areas of the UCISA website including detailed statistics
  • Have full access to the UCISA Directory
  • Have full access to mini surveys
  • Receive UCISA Update, other communications and reports
  • Are eligible to be Officers, Group Chairs, Elected members of the Executive, and Group members
  • Are entitled to vote in elections and at General Meetings (two votes per institution)
  • May register the names of up to three people as their UCISA Contacts
  • Are entitled to join UCISA mailing lists including Directors, Announce and various Group lists.

Affiliate membership


This category is for FE colleges (whose business is predominantly in the FE sector), other educational, not for profit organisations, overseas universities and educational bodies. Affiliate members:

  • Have access to certain protected areas of the UCISA website including summary statistics
  • Have full access to the UCISA Directory
  • Have full access to mini surveys
  • Receive UCISA Update and other communications
  • Are eligible for cooption to the Executive Committee
  • Are eligible to be Group members
  • May attend General Meetings
  • May register the name of one person as their UCISA Contact
  • Are entitled to join UCISA mailing lists including Directors, Announce and various Group lists.

Corporate membership


This category is for commercial organisations. Corporate members:

  • Have priority booking for exhibition space and events, paying lower members’ rates
  • Have full access to the UCISA Directory (this includes named contacts within each Full member institution)
  • Have the opportunity to partner our Full and Corporate members presenting at our events
  • Have the opportunity to publicise a number of activities or case studies via the UCISA website
  • Have company details displayed on the UCISA website
  • Receive UCISA Update and selected other communications and reports
  • Have limited access to protected areas including summary statistics (many Corporate members find these very useful to give them a feel for trends within the sector)
  • Have automatic membership of UCISA’s Announce mailing list
  • Have access to the Top Concerns survey (a survey of Full members identifying their key issues which enables Corporate members to respond accordingly)
  • Have the opportunity to submit Case Studies into the newsletter, Update,
  • Have the opportunity to use the UCISA member and Working with UCISA logos on your own website and publicity materials

UCISA represents almost all the major UK universities and higher education colleges and has a growing membership among other educational institutions and commercial organisations interested in information systems and technology in UK education.

Annual subscriptions cover the calendar year (1 January – 31 December). However, if an organisation wishes to join halfway through a year, we will accept a pro-rata payment for the current year as long as the following year's subscription is paid (at the appropriate rate) at the same time.

Membership Type

2009

2010

Affiliate £640 £640
Full Member - Band Z
(JISC Banding A, B and C*)
£2560 £2560
Full Member - Band Y
(JISC Banding D and E*)
£2240 £2240
Full Member - Band X
(JISC Banding F, G and H*)
£1600 £1600
Corporate £1920 £1920

All prices are exclusive of VAT.
